Perfect Square
13962126778139119530082579225 is a perfect square (118161443703685 × 118161443703685)
13962126778139119530082579225 is a perfect square (118161443703685 × 118161443703685)
13962126778139119530082579225 is odd
Previous odd number is 13962126778139119530082579223
Next odd number is 13962126778139119530082579227
1011010001110100110011010110010100010011010001100111011110011011001110100011000011001100011001
2721790735220408118534874799603373190169617026944725074998421518375447543418372015625